Our reason—democratizing healthcare.

From remote communities in the United States to entire countries in Sub-Saharan Africa, over 90% of the world lacks access to magnetic resonance imaging (MRI), one of the safest medical imaging modalities available1. By taking advantage of advances in computing power and artificial intelligence, we have developed a low-field MR imaging device that is affordable, portable, and can provide diagnostic-quality brain images at a patient’s bedside.
